2009 Porsche Boxster S

December 15, 2008 Filed Under: Porsche
2009 Porsche Boxster S

Displacing 2.9-litres, the engine of the Boxster develops 255 bhp (188 kW) in the Boxster, an increase of 10 horsepower over the prior 2.7-litre model. The 3.4-litre power unit in the Porsche Boxster S now features Direct Fuel Injection, and delivers 310 bhp (228 kW), up by 15 bhp. 2009 BMW Z4 Roadster

December 15, 2008 Filed Under: BMW
2009 BMW Z4 Roadster

BMW has announced the latest version of their convertible 2 seater. The Z4 features extensive styling changes, along with options like a 3 liter twin-turbocharged inline-6 producing a very broad torque output of 300 lb-ft @ 1400 – 5000 rpm. Along with the standard 6 speed manual, the Z4 offers an optional 7-speed sport automatic with double clutch and 6-speed sport automatic with paddle shifters.

2010 Mercedes-Benz F800 Style Concept

March 1, 2010 Filed Under: Mercedes-Benz
2010 Mercedes-Benz F800 Style Concept

Since the early 1980s, Mercedes-Benz has presented 13 research vehicles. Many systems that were first used in research vehicles are now found in Mercedes-Benz production cars, including the DISTRONIC proximity-controlled cruise control, which was first installed in the F 100 in 1991 and made its series production debut in the S-Class in 1998. 2010 Nissan GT-R FIA GT1

January 16, 2010 Filed Under: Nissan
2010 Nissan GT-R FIA GT1

Nissan Motorsports International announced that NISMO just signed the official partnership agreements for the FIA GT1 World Championship with Sumo Power GT (UK) and Swiss Racing Team (CH). Both teams will run two NISSAN GT-Rs respectively in the inaugural World Championship. NISMO will provide technical support to its new racing partners. Other details including driver line-up will be announced at the later date.
